Does my late acceptance into the Korean language scholarship, after I prayed to God to distance me from it if it was not good for me, mean that it is evil that I insisted upon, or that it is good for me that came about through my efforts?
The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, taught us to perform Istikhara (seeking guidance from Allah) in all matters, by praying two rak'ahs other than the obligatory prayers, then supplicating with the specific dua for that purpose, mentioning the need in its designated place.
If a person performs Istikhara, they should be content with what Allah decrees for them, and whatever happens, whether acceptance or rejection, will be the best for them. Istikhara should not be performed for anything that involves a prohibited act; such acts must be abandoned.
